| PS3 Question I just bought a PS3! Sweet! I can't wait for it to come.
Are my old PS2 controllers going to work on this thing? | | |

| Not without a PS1/2 to USB adapter.
From what little I've read it should more or less work. Though I wouldn't suggest using them for PS3 games. Wouldn't really suggest using them for PS2 games either.. unless you can't play it without rumble for some reason. | |
